Isomiddinova Odilaxon M1A-21 guruh. 4-Amaliy ish. Cobra (Common object Request Broker Architekture) standartini o‘rganish



Yüklə 0,86 Mb.
səhifə1/5
tarix21.10.2022
ölçüsü0,86 Mb.
#65757
  1   2   3   4   5
4 Amaliy ish

Isomiddinova Odilaxon M1A-21 guruh.

4-Amaliy ish. COBRA (Common object Request Broker Architekture) standartini o‘rganish.


Reja:

  1. COBRA haqida umumiy tushunchalar taxlil qilish.

  2. COBRA standartini o‘rganish.

  3. CORBA texnologiyasi.

  4. CORBA ob'ekti.

  5. CORBA xizmatlari va ularning o'zaro ta'siri.



Ishdan maqsad. COBRA (Common object Request Broker Architekture) standartini o‘rganish

Nazariy qism.


CORBA texnologiyasi (OMG konsorsiumi – Object Management Group tomonidan ishlab chiqilgan) taqsimlangan ilovalarni ishlab chiqish va ishlatish uchun mo'ljallangan va ko'pchilik taniqli apparat va operatsion platformalar tomonidan qo'llab-quvvatlanadi. Konsorsium 800 dan ortiq kompaniyalarni o'z ichiga oladi, shuning uchun qo'shma ishlab chiqishda alohida operatsion yoki apparat platformasiga aniq ustunlik yo'q.
Quyidagi ob'ektlar dasturning mijoz tomonida joylashgan:
• qo'llaniladigan ob'ektlar. Bular ma'lum foydalanuvchi ilovalari uchun CORBA ob'ektlarining amalga oshirilishi;
• obyekt xizmatlari. Turli xil ob'ektga yo'naltirilgan dasturlash tillarida yozilgan turli xil mijoz ilovalari uchun bir xil bo'lgan xizmatlarni o'z ichiga oladi - nomlash xizmati, hodisalar xizmati, xotira barqarorligi xizmati, tranzaksiya xizmati va boshqalar;
• umumiy fondlar. Turli xil mijoz ilovalarida bir xil (umumiy) bo'lgan CORBA obyektlari to'plamini o'z ichiga oladi;
• CORBA domenlari. CORBA sanoat bo'yicha amalga oshirish kontseptsiyasini kiritadi, ya'ni har bir sanoat (moliya, transport, aloqa, avtomobil va boshqalar) CORBA domenida joylashgan o'z CORBA ob'ektlari to'plamiga ega.
CORBA ob'ekti:
CORBA ob'ekti MAQOMOTI ob'ektidan farqli o'laroq, bitta interfeysga ega. Ammo bu interfeys usullarni bir nechta ajdodlardan meros qilib olish qobiliyatiga ega (bir nechta meros). CORBA ob'ektining bunday amalga oshirilishi OMG konsortsiumini tashkil etuvchi ko'plab firmalarning ma'lum bir apparat va dasturiy ta'minot muhitida ishlashga yo'naltirilgan, ammo umumiy spetsifikatsiyalarga (standartlarga) qat'iy rioya qiladigan noyob CORBA ob'ektlarini yaratish qobiliyatiga ega ekanligi bilan bog'liq. ).
CORBA obyekt interfeysi Interface Definition Language (CORBA ning IDL versiyasi) yordamida yaratilgan.
CORBA asosiy ob'ektni amalga oshiradi. Har bir CORBA ob'ekti bitta interfeysga ega bo'lganligi sababli, ob'ekt turi interfeys turiga qarab belgilanadi. Shuning uchun, CORBA ob'ekti o'z interfeysini va barcha meros qilib olingan interfeyslarni saqlaydi.

Yüklə 0,86 Mb.

Dostları ilə paylaş:
  1   2   3   4   5




Verilənlər bazası müəlliflik hüququ ilə müdafiə olunur ©azkurs.org 2024
rəhbərliyinə müraciət

gir | qeydiyyatdan keç
    Ana səhifə


yükləyin